Well I had so many ideas of things I wanted to say in this review, somehow they've fizzled out now because the middle of the book was so drawn out that I got sooo bored. And that's really dramatic, because it really is a good book.
The structure, the world and the characters are very well done, even if details are missing and you only have Niko's POV. But still really wonderfully written.
Ugh, I just can't get over the fact that the plot-poor passages, which are really filled with super hot nice sex scenes, were still too frustrating for me.
Ok, concentration Dru, you can do this ...
I love the dynamic between Niko and Andreas. Niko is hard to understand at first, he's so volatile, Andreas seems to take a bit to figure him out too. It's so beautiful how he supports him. And how frustrating Niko feels, oh man I suffered so much at the beginning, I wanted to kill all the stupid know-it-all people around him and hang his mother by her hair ... so frustrating.
And how Niko flourishes even though he is so insanely insecure and doesn't want to become dependent on Andreas ... again frustrating how the two of them don't talk to each other sensibly, but oh so beautiful.
The sex and the banter between the two, absolutely delicious.
The finish is fantastic and so is the action that led up to it, it's just a shame that there was so little information about the magic itself, I really missed that, but maybe that's something that will be more prominent in the following books. I have hope ...
